    Debra Emmons, The Aerospace Corp.

    Debra Emmons

    Vice President & Chief Technology Officer, The Aerospace Corp.

    During the past year, Debra Emmons and her team successfully integrated AI and machine learning into mission-critical workflows for national security space. They facilitated a groundbreaking hackathon with Microsoft to demonstrate virtual assistant capabilities using Azure OpenAI, ensuring secure implementation for government environments.

    Additionally, they launched Solution Accelerator, a pioneering initiative that streamlines rapid, mission-ready solutions for defense, civil and commercial space customers ⏤ many of the advanced concepts are integrating AI. These efforts have positioned The Aerospace Corp. at the forefront of AI-driven space innovation, accelerating mission success across various domains.

    Why Watch

    In 2025, Emmons is leading efforts to expand AI’s role in decision-making and predictive analytics to enhance mission resilience and operational efficiency. Her team’s efforts include developing generative AI techniques for anomaly detection in live telemetry data, integrating retrieval-augmented generation for document analysis, and advancing reinforcement learning for autonomous spacecraft operations.

    She is driving space innovation by deploying AI responsibly and effectively. Her work turns AI from theory into practical tools that deliver real-world mission success for government and commercial partners.

    “I truly feel excited and challenged every day working with some of the smartest minds in the space industry,” Emmons said. “As CTO, my passion lies in advancing cutting-edge research and ensuring our innovations don’t just stay in the lab but transition to solving our customers’ hardest problems. Leadership, to me, is about shaping strategic direction, fostering collaboration, and empowering teams to push the boundaries of what’s possible.”

    Fun fact: Emmons is deeply committed to leadership development and helping teams reach their full potential. She spent years refining her approach by studying leadership philosophies and strategies, always seeking new ways to improve collaboration and performance. Comparing her role to an orchestra conductor, she excels at bringing together diverse expertise to solve complex challenges in aerospace and AI.
